LUMBERJACK CASSEROLE

INGREDIENTS
– Olive oil
Red peppers
– Scallions
– Garlic
– Salt and pepper
– Red potatoes
– Whole Milk
– 2 eggs
– Cheddar cheese
– Breakfast sausage
– Waffles

DIRECTIONS

1. In a pan over medium heat, cook up pepper, scallions, and garlic with salt and pepper.
2. In a separate bowl, have your chopped red potatoes. Put this mixture over the potatoes and mix.
3. In another bowl, combine your milk with your eggs, salt, and pepper. Whisk.
4. Cover the bottom of a casserole dish with vegetable oil. Put in your potatoes. Cover with cheese. Then put on a layer of sausage, followed by a layer of waffles. Add more cheese.
5. Wrap dish in tin foil and bake at 350 F. for 40 minutes.
6. Sprinkle with scallions and enjoy!
